How do I enable handwriting on my keyboard?

Turn on Handwriting

  1. On your Android phone or tablet, open any app that you can type in, like Gmail or Keep.
  2. Tap where you can enter text.
  3. At the top left of the keyboard, tap Open features menu .
  4. Tap Settings .
  5. Tap Languages.
  6. Swipe right and turn on the Handwriting layout.
  7. Tap Done.

What happened to Google handwriting input?

(Update 2020-12-10: In 2019 we launched RNN-based handwriting recognition in Gboard. Moving forward, we will continue to focus our development efforts on Gboard, and have removed the Google Handwriting Input app from the Google Play store.

How do I use Motorola notes?

Save a quick note on your Home screen with the Sticky Note widget. To add the widget, touch and hold a blank area of screen, touch Motorola widgets, then select Sticky note. Touch the Sticky Note to open it and write your note. You can also speak your note and your phone converts it to text for you.

How do I use handwriting input in Gboard?

On the keyboard, tap the Settings icon > [Languages]. Tap on the available keyboard (for example, QWERTY) and select [Handwriting]. You can also set handwriting speed and stroke width. Tap [Done].

What is Glide typing? The Glide typing feature in Gboard allows you to type faster by sliding your finger from letter to letter. To enable Glide typing, on the keyboard, tap the Settings icon > [Glide typing] and toggle on [Enable glide typing].

How do I customize my Android keyboard? Change how your keyboard looks

  1. On your Android phone or tablet, open the Settings app. .
  2. Tap System. Languages & input.
  3. Tap Virtual Keyboard. Gboard.
  4. Tap Theme.
  5. Pick a theme. Then tap Apply.
